This contract calls for the delivery of twelve units of shoulder screws, identified by the National Stock Number 5305-01-663-9958. The procurement is governed by strict technical and quality requirements as specified in the DLA Master List, with compliance to MIL-STD and ASQ sampling methods for quality assurance. The screws must adhere to detailed packaging, marking, and preservation standards, including MIL-STD-129 for marking and MIL-STD-2073-1E for packaging, ensuring proper handling and shipment. Mercury or mercury-containing compounds are explicitly prohibited in all materials and processes related to the contract, with certain exceptions noted for authorized uses. The contract specifies FOB origin delivery to Naval Special Warfare Group 8’s Logistics Support Unit located in Pearl City, Hawaii. Delivery is expected within 20 days of order, with inspection and acceptance to take place at the destination. All shipments must follow DLA packaging requirements and be palletized accordingly. Transportation instructions emphasize shipment by the fastest traceable means, excluding parcel post. The contract is issued by the Department of Defense’s ASC Commodities Division under solicitation number SPE4A6-26-T-12C8, with a required delivery date of March 30, 2026.

SAMPLING:
THE SAMPLING METHOD SHALL BE IN ACCORDANCE WITH MIL-STD-1916 OR ASQ
H1331, TABLE 1 OR A COMPARABLE ZERO BASED SAMPLING PLAN UNLESS OTHERWISE
SPECIFIED BY THE CONTRACT. IF THE APPLICABLE DRAWING, SPECIFICATION,
STANDARD, OR QUALITY ASSURANCE PROVISION (QAP) SPECIFIES CRITICAL, MAJOR
AND/OR MINOR ATTRIBUTES, THEY SHALL BE ASSIGNED VERIFICAITON LEVELS OF
VII, IV AND II OR AQLS OF 0.1, 1.0 AND 4.0 RESPECTIVELY. UNSPECIFIED
ATTRIBUTES SHALL BE CONSIDERED AS MAJOR UNLESS SAMPLING PLANS ARE
SPECIFIED IN APPLICABLE DOCUMENTS. FOR MIL-STD-1916, THE MANUFACTURER
MAY USE THE ATTRIBUTE OR VARIABLE INSPECTION METHOD AT THEIR OPTION OR
PER THE CONTRACT. MIL-STD-105/ASQ Z1.4 MAY BE USED TO SET SAMPLE LOT
SIZE, BUT ACCEPTANCE WOULD BE ZERO NON-CONFORMANCES IN THE SAMPLE LOT
UNLESS OTHERWISE SPECIFIED IN THE CONTRACT.
MERCURY OR MERCURY CONTAINING COMPOUNDS SHALL
NOT BE INTENTIONALLY ADDED TO<(>,<)> OR COME IN DIRECT
CONTACT WITH<(>,<)> ANY HARDWARE OR SUPPLIES FURNISHED
UNDER THIS CONTRACT. EXCEPTION: FUNCTIONAL MERCURY
USED IN BATTERIES, FLUORESCENT LIGHTS, REQUIRED
INSTRUMENTS; SENSORS OR CONTROLS; WEAPON SYSTEMS;
AND CHEMICAL ANALYSIS REAGENTS SPECIFIED BY NAVSEA.
PORTABLE FLUORESCENT LAMPS AND PORTABLE INSTRUMENTS
CONTAINING MERCURY SHALL BE SHOCK PROOF AND CONTAIN
A SECOND BOUNDARY OF CONTAINMENT OF THE MERCURY OR
MERCURY COMPOUND. (IAW NAVSEA 5100-003D).
